Job summary

European Tech Recruit is seeking a Principal GPU Compiler Engineer in Cambourne to lead GPU compiler software architecture and the end-to-end compiler pipeline. You will work with driver and hardware teams to implement new APIs, optimize performance and power, and ensure milestones are met.

The ideal candidate has 7+ years in industry, strong C/C++ and LLVM experience, and a track record in compiler optimization and team collaboration.

Qualifications

  • 7+ years of industry experience.
  • BS, MS or PhD degree or equivalent in Computer Science, Electrical or Computer Engineering or related majors.
  • Hands-on knowledge / experience on C/C++ programming.
  • Hands-on knowledge / experience on state-of-the-art compiler optimization / transformation techniques.
  • Hands-on knowledge / experience on LLVM.

Responsibilities

  • Define GPU compiler software architecture and interfaces.
  • Development/implement GPU compiler pipeline, linking and various optimizations / transformations.
  • Collaborate with Driver team, HW team to implement new API & HW features.
  • Collaborate with Driver team, HW team to improve/tune performance & power consumption.
  • Execute & deliver to meet milestones/schedules.
  • Analyze and debug code generation issues.
  • Analyze and influence future GPU architectures.
  • Construct reliable & trustable relationships across teams internally & externally.
